tirsdag den 27. august 2019

Postgresql jsonb query nested array

Query elements in a nested array of a json object in. Efficiently querying JSON with nested arrays in Postgres. The data contains an array of objects, which in turn has an element that contains an array of objects.


Postgresql jsonb query nested array

Speed up range test for key values nested in jsonb array of objects. Extracted key values can then be referenced in other parts of the query , like WHERE . How to turn json array into postgres array. You can use Postgres as a JSON document store in your Rails app without leaving. This query adds whole array of values to table.


Add field in nested object within array of objects. Finally, it only looks at JSON arrays or objects (and not values or NULLs). Here is for example how this works with a mix of nested arrays and json values:. A language to query jsonb data type.


Postgresql jsonb query nested array

Search in nested objects and arrays. All of these fields are available from the django. ArrayField can be nested to store multi-dimensional arrays. If you give the field a default. To query for null in JSON data, use None as a value:.


JSON query language with GIN indexing support. PostgreSQL has great support for objects stored as JSON. A tool to build Postgres queries that join nested queries into JSON structures. When we surveyed the market, we saw the need for a solution that could perform fast SQL queries on fluid JSON data, including arrays and . Today, I experimented around with how to query the data in json columns. Get JSON array element (indexed from zero, negative integers count from the end).


Postgres JSON types are great, but what do you do when your users fill them. Aggregating values within objects within arrays. Furthermore, JSONB data type supports indexing which can make a huge difference in the performance of the queries. Select products by value of a nested attribute.


Postgres supports two different types of JSON columns: json and jsonb. As a result, it chooses a nested loop join: for each row in measurements that passes . Introducing the JSONB Query API of Objection. Attributes can be renamed using a nested array : Model. The “example_search_options” is an array that looks like this:.


Postgres complex data types (hstore, json , jsonb , array ) are very useful tools in. GIN, which greatly speeds up query performance. The inner level is to change the value in the runways nested.


In another article here, entitled on JSON and SQL , we saw in great details how to. In this blog post, we are going to explore some of the json related operators. We can also chain these operator to access nested json properties. JSON support is the most interesting new Postgres feature of the last few years. But while the getters and setters are straightforwar the functions for analysis queries are a bit counterintuitive.


UUIDs in a JSON array , but now we want to join it to our newly-created devices table. JSONField s instea as querying JSONField can get . Parent topic: Querying Data. Arrays and objects can be nested arbitrarily SELECT. A Greenplum Database multidimensional array becomes a JSON array of arrays.


Since Postgres started supporting NoSQL (via hstore, json , and jsonb ), the question of when to. And then query based on those various keys or values. Hasura GraphQL Engine supports Postgres schema-less (NoSQL) column types JSON and JSONB ,. Do any of these array strings exist as top-level keys?


Postgresql jsonb query nested array

The variables can be nested JSON objects too:.

Ingen kommentarer:

Send en kommentar

Bemærk! Kun medlemmer af denne blog kan sende kommentarer.

Populære indlæg